Verona to Venice by train

Trains between Verona and Venice run within the Italy national rail network. The typical end-to-end journey is around 34m.

Operators on this corridor include Trenitalia (Frecciarossa), Italo.

Train fares are dynamic — typical range is €21 to €59. Advance-purchase tickets (1–2 months ahead) almost always beat walk-up prices.

On routes under 600 km like this one, train often beats flight door-to-door once you factor in airport check-in and transfers.

Verona to Venice by bus

Long-distance coaches connect Verona and Venice with a typical journey of 1h 29m. Buses are usually the slowest mode for this corridor but consistently the cheapest.

Operators include FlixBus, BlaBlaCar Bus.

Fares start from around €12 when booked in advance, rising to €27 for last-minute travel.

Verona to Venice by car

The driving distance from Verona to Venice is approximately 119 km. At motorway speeds, plan on around 1h 9m of driving plus stops.

Fuel-only running cost is in the €12–23 range for a typical car. Toll roads may apply, especially in France, Italy, Spain, Austria and Switzerland — budget extra accordingly.

Climate footprint: approximately 18 kg CO₂ per passenger assuming 1.5 occupants per car.
